Discover Historic New York City

Explore the remnants of the Revolutionary city

Although fires in 1776 and 1835 destroyed significant portions of lower Manhattan, traces of Revolutionary New York remain amid the streets and skyscrapers of the modern city. From surviving landmarks to parks and markers identifying places long since lost, these sites reveal a city that witnessed protest, occupation, war and, ultimately, American independence.

Today, visitors can walk through lower Manhattan and discover the places where New Yorkers challenged British authority, George Washington commanded the Continental Army and the Revolution finally came to an end.
